HUNTSVILLE — Start working on those Christmas lists because Santa Claus is coming to town.

St. Nick will make his grand entrance 11 a.m. Thursday at Parkway Place. There, he will begin hearing Christmas wishes at his workshop in lower-level center court.

“This is going to be a fantastic season,” said Tori Dean, marketing director for Parkway Place. “We’re so excited to welcome Santa Claus back to the mall, not to mention start sharing the great sales going on at your favorite stores.”

After his big arrival, Santa will be available through Dec. 24, when he heads off for his holiday trek around the world.

Your little elves can visit with the “jolly old elf” Monday through Thursday from 11 a.m.-2 p.m. and 3-7 p.m.; Friday and Saturday from 11 a.m.-2 p.m. and 3-8 p.m.; and Sundays from noon to 2:30 p.m. and 3-6 p.m.

Visits are always free, and a variety of photo packages are available for purchase.
